Vitamin B2 Gives Cancer Cells a Ferroptosis Shield, Pointing to a New Treatment Target

Researchers show cancer cells co-opt vitamin B2 (riboflavin) to power FSP1 and block ferroptosis, a form of cell death. Limiting B2 makes cancer cells more vulnerable, and a B2-mimic called roseoflavin can promote ferroptosis in lab cancer cells, hinting at a targeted therapy that could spare healthy cells. More work is needed to translate this into treatments and to explore ferroptosis' role in other diseases.

RFK Jr.'s Anti-Fluoride Campaign Boosts Dental Stocks, Sparks Debate

Shares of dental care supplier Henry Schein surged 7.5% as investors speculated that Robert F. Kennedy Jr., nominated as Health and Human Services secretary by President-elect Donald Trump, might advocate for removing fluoride from U.S. water systems. This potential policy change is expected to increase demand for dental products, benefiting companies like Henry Schein, Dentsply Sirona, and Envista. The market reacted to Kennedy's nomination, with dental stocks rising while pharmaceutical and processed food stocks faced pressure due to Kennedy's controversial health views.
